A higher level method of tcp scanning is the tcp connect scan, in which the scanner tries to connect to a port via tcp using the connect system call and the full tcp handshake process. Compare epson or hp allinone printers and scanners for office or home and shop online. This application offers port scanning to test your network security.

This method is utilized less often than syn scanning, since it requires more overhead in terms of packets and time and is more easily detectable.
